Transaction 8556707c972d705fb31feb04da61cb4b6d8ac5c1826509efdf0a8e4ce77681fd
1 Input
1 Output
-
8556707c972d705fb31feb04da61cb4b6d8ac5c1826509efdf0a8e4ce77681fd:0
- value
- 6504800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 724c7f850f3a687174918bee5ff075cd0bde722b OP_EQUAL
- address
- 3C7NbbUinhacTdFC9obPaRCkJ4TZKkYTqz